WebSensory Circuits are a short daily sensory motor skills programme that helps to set children up for a day. It enables children to reach the level of alertness needed to concentrate during lessons at school and to focus during a day. Each exercise activity focuses on either Alerting, Organising or Calming. 1) Alerting: - the aim of this section ... WebSensory Circuits use sensory-based movement activities which prepare children and young people for the day’s learning and help them to achieve the ‘just right’ level of alertness they need to concentrate.
